You've got to familiarize yourself with rising North Carolina senior Dazz Newsome. He finished the year with 72 catches for 1,018 yards and 10 touchdowns for the Tar Heels, and he teamed with Dyami Brown (51 catches for 1,034 yards, 12 touchdowns) to provide an elite pass-catching duo during coach Mack Brown's first season back in Chapel Hill.
